In the Northern Hemisphere, an anticyclone is characterized by which wind pattern around the high-pressure center?

Explanation:
In the Northern Hemisphere, air around a high-pressure center moves outward and rotates clockwise. The Coriolis effect deflects moving air to the right, creating this anticyclonic, clockwise flow around the high. At the surface, air tends to diverge away from the center as it descends, reinforcing the clockwise pattern. This is exactly the wind pattern around an anticyclone. (For contrast, low-pressure systems circle inward and counterclockwise.)
